GW&K Investment Management LLC increased its position in Cohen & Steers Inc (NYSE:CNS – Free Report) by 29.9%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 357,134 shares of the asset manager’s stock after acquiring an additional 82,185 shares during the period. GW&K Investment Management LLC owned approximately 0.70% of Cohen & Steers worth $22,421,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Cohen & Steers (NYSE:CNS –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, April 16th. The asset manager reported $0.79 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.82 by ($0.03). The company had revenue of $144.26 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$140.62 million. Cohen & Steers had a return on equity of 27.60% and a net margin of 27.47%.Cohen & Steers’s revenue was up 8.3%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$0.75 EPS. On average, analysts anticipate that Cohen & Steers Inc will post 3.38 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Cohen & Steers Announces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, May 21st. Investors of record on Monday, May 11th were issued a $0.67 dividend. This represents a $2.68 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.5%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, May 11th. Cohen & Steers’s payout ratio is presently 88.45%.
Cohen & Steers Profile
Cohen & Steers, Inc is a publicly traded investment management firm specializing in real estate securities and alternative income strategies. Founded in 1986 by Martin Cohen and Robert Steers, the company has built a reputation for expertise in listed real estate investment trusts (REITs) and related equities. Headquartered in New York City, Cohen & Steers applies a research-driven approach to identify value and income opportunities across global property markets.
The firm offers a diverse range of investment products, including mutual funds, closed-end funds, and exchange-traded funds (ETFs).
